What makes a pack the best cooler backpack for fishing?

The best cooler backpack for fishing must feature a puncture-proof 840D TPU exterior hull, high-density closed-cell NBR insulation (minimum 25mm thickness), and an airtight, submarine-grade leakproof zipper. Regular picnic packs rely on cheap sewn seams and open-cell foam that immediately soak up fish slime, rot, and leak foul odors inside your vehicle backseat.

Anglers know that solar heat on an open boat deck or gravel riverbank destroys ice fast. Standard sports gear or discount big-box grocery store cold sacks cannot handle sharp fish spines, saltwater scale friction, and continuous exposure to baking daylight. To keep your live bait fresh, your drinks ice-cold, and your harvested catch perfectly preserved from morning launch to truck wrap-up, tracking down the best cooler backpack for fishing is a non-negotiable gear choice.

3. Neutralizing the Fin Threat: Puncture Shields in Marine Environments

A fatal flaw in standard consumer soft packs is long-term interior tearing. Harvested species like bass, walleye, and reef game possess razor-sharp dorsal fins and hard gill scaling that easily tear open low-grade vinyl layers. The moment your inner compartment is breached, melted slush water seeps directly into the raw insulation center, establishing permanent toxic mold, foul odors, and absolute thermal destruction.

To survive active boat decks, a qualified fishing soft cooler backpack requires an inner lining constructed from high-molecular, ultra-thick TPU. Industrial teardowns confirm that high-frequency RF-welded TPU linings deliver five times the abrasion resistance of standard sewn thread alternatives, keeping fish blood completely isolated from the insulation foam layers.

4. Hermetic Zipper Engineering and Car Trunk Security

The secondary line of defense on any elite fishing soft cooler backpack is the closure seal. During off-road transport or sudden boat acceleration, a tipping cooler bag can ruin car carpets or dry gear by leaking highly pungent fish slime fluid.

Hermetic Zipper Seal Structure

True maritime cold packs resolve this issue by incorporating submarine-grade, tooth-locking mechanical zippers. These heavy tracks compress a specialized rubber gasket to create an absolute gas-tight barrier. Even when stored horizontally or rolled upside down inside your truck bed, it guarantees zero fluid leakage while locking cold mass securely in place.

5. Fishing Soft Cooler FAQ: Swift Answers for Anglers

Q: What makes a pack the best cooler backpack for fishing compared to regular picnic packs?

A: Technical fishing packs require puncture-proof TPU interior walls and hermetic airtight zippers.

Picnic cooler bags rely on low-cost sewn liners and open-cell filler foam. These components absorb raw fish slime, smell terrible permanently, leak wastewater through stitched zipper seams, and tear immediately when exposed to sharp fish fins or hooks.

Q: Can I load raw fish and ice directly inside the cooler compartment?

A: Yes, if the cooler backpack utilizes a high-frequency RF-welded food-grade TPU lining.

Seamless welded TPU linings are completely slick and non-porous. This anti-microbial barrier allows you to layer fresh ice and harvested game together safely without worrying about bacteria seeping into raw stitching lanes.

Q: How do I clean fish blood and slime odors out of a soft cooler?

A: Wash with mild dish soap and fresh warm water immediately following your trip, then air dry.

Avoid chlorine bleach because it degrades exterior TPU coatings over time. Spray out the slick inner liner, brush out sand from the heavy zipper teeth tracks, apply a thin layer of protective silicone slider lubricant, and hang the pack upside down in a shaded spot with strong airflow.
